What are harps?

Harps are stringed musical instruments known for their triangular shape and ethereal sound. They consist of a series of strings of varying lengths stretched across a frame, which are plucked by the fingers to produce music. Harps have a rich history and are used in a variety of musical genres, from classical orchestras to folk and contemporary music. There are several types of harps, including lever harps and pedal harps, each suited to different styles and levels of play.

What are some of the main challenges a harpist faces when performing in an orchestra?

Harpists in orchestras often encounter unique challenges, such as adapting quickly to varied musical styles and collaborating with large ensembles. They must manage complex pedal changes, which are essential for playing accidentals and keeping up with the tempo. Additionally, since the harp part can be exposed or soloistic, harpists need strong sight-reading skills and the confidence to perform under pressure. Regular communication with conductors and section leaders is crucial to ensure seamless integration with the overall sound.

Stocker

To deliver more than is expected to my customers by providing a positive first impression, determining actual needs, delivering real solutions, adding value where I can, and leaving the customer with an impression so satisfying that no competitor is an acceptable alternative. Stocker: What I Do, How I Do It, and Why I Do It As a Stocker, this is what I do: Grocery Department Operations I support grocery department operations including department readiness, staffing, supervision, price maintenance, policies and procedures, inventory preparation, department financial goals and objectives, department cleanliness, and safe use of equipment and tools. Replenishment & Inventory Procedures โ€“ I support replenishment and inventory processes including ordering, replenishment, receiving, invoicing and accounting, back stock, reclamation and returns, damages and reworks, supply use and inventory preparation. Merchandising & Sales Floor Standards โ€“ I support merchandising and sales floor standards including proper stocking, rotation, signing, setting and maintaining displays, sampling and overall department procedures. Problem Solving โ€“ I clearly define issues upfront and then use critical thinking skills and logic to effectively obtain answers to questions through a conscious and organized manner. Safety/Quality Orientation โ€“ I consistently produce and emphasize the need to produce high quality products and services while being aware of the issues and following procedures that affect personal safety and the safety of others. Position Requirements:

  • High school diploma or G.E.D. equivalent preferred
  • No previous experience required
  • Ability to work flexible schedule including evenings, weekends and holidays as needed
  • Adaptable to different situations and the ability to respond with flexibility to shifting priorities and rapid change
  • Ability to interpret, understand and follow instructions
  • Ability to complete tasks in a timely manner
  • Moves, lifts, carries and places merchandise and supplies weighing less than or equal to 50 pounds without assistance
  • Frequently reaches overhead and below the knees, including pushing, pulling, squatting, kneeling, bending, stooping, crouching and twisting with or without bearing weight. Occasionally required to climb and/or crawl
  • Continuous repetitive motion with hand(s) and arm(s), such as grasping, gripping and turning
  • Stands and/or walks continuously throughout shift
  • Visually locates merchandise and other objects, at near and/or far distances, as well as verifies information, often in small print
  • May be exposed to all weather conditions (hot, cold, rain, snow, ice and wind) as well as, inside work with variations in heat, cold, dust and humidity
  • May be exposed to cleaning solvents or other chemicals
  • May be exposed to latex, eggs, nuts, soy and wheat
